Which New Hampshire laws govern a loan in Claremont
Read the table as a lender's compliance picture for Claremont: the rule, the sourced figure, the publisher and the date.
| Rule | Detail | Source |
|---|---|---|
| State lending regulator | New Hampshire Banking Department Source says: ""Department" means the banking department." | New Hampshire General Court (New Hampshire Revised Statutes Annotated) as of 2026-09-16 |
| Small loan APR cap (RSA 399-A:16) | Small loans other than payday or title loans: annual percentage rate capped at 36% Source says: "The annual percentage rate for small loans shall not exceed 36 percent." | New Hampshire General Court (New Hampshire Revised Statutes Annotated) as of 2026-09-16 |
| Maximum legal interest rate (usury cap) | 10% per year in business transactions absent a written agreement; consumer credit transactions excluded Source says: "The annual rate of interest in all business transactions in which interest is paid or secured, unless otherwise agreed upon in writing, shall equal 10 percent." | New Hampshire General Court (New Hampshire Revised Statutes Annotated) as of 2026-09-16 |
